In biology, hemostasis or haemostasis is a process to prevent and stop bleeding, meaning to keep blood within a damaged blood vessel (the opposite of hemostasis is hemorrhage).It is the first stage of wound healing.This involves coagulation, which changes blood from a liquid to a gel.Intact blood vessels are central to moderating blood's tendency to form clots. Coagulation, also known as clotting, is the process by which blood changes from a liquid to a gel, forming a blood clot.It potentially results in hemostasis, the cessation of blood loss from a damaged vessel, followed by repair.The mechanism of coagulation involves activation, adhesion and aggregation of platelets, as well as deposition and maturation of fibrin. The coagulation system not only controls blood flow state, but is also an essential component of the innate immune system; it has three main components: cellular (platelets, leukocytes and endothelial cells), biochemical (plasma coagulation factors) and hydrodynamic (blood flow). Prothrombin is transformed into thrombin by a clotting factor known as factor X or prothrombinase; thrombin then acts to transform fibrinogen, also present in plasma, into fibrin, which, in combination with platelets from the blood, forms a clot (a process called coagulation).Prothrombin is transformed into thrombin by a clotting factor known . erikalouise24.
